The helm swimmer is no longer dependent on the waveskimmer as a place to live. The webbing between their limbs is larger, and their limbs are longer. This allows them to swim better, sos they can now spend their entire life swimming. They are fast, allowing them to evade potential predators. They still feed on plant sap, but their proboscis is sharper, allowing them to bite through the shell of torpnests. Breeding occurs in the spring, when helmswimmers gather in large amounts to spawn. Larva are small, and commonly eaten by small filter feeders. The shell is hollow, allowing the helmswimmer to control its buoyancy.
